COMMODITY FUTURES TRADING COM'N v. BATTOO

No. 14-3133.

790 F.3d 748 (2015)

COMMODITY FUTURES TRADING COMMISSION, Plaintiff-Appellee, v. Nikolai S. BATTOO, et al., Defendants. Appeal of Hadley Chilton and John J. Greenwood, as Liquidators of certain investment funds registered in the British Virgin Islands.

United States Court of Appeals, Seventh Circuit.

Decided June 23, 2015.

Before EASTERBROOK and RIPPLE, Circuit Judges, and REAGAN, District Judge.


The Commodity Futures Trading Commission and the Securities and Exchange Commission have concluded that Nikolai Battoo committed fraud. Battoo and his companies, all located outside the United States, have defaulted in the two agencies' suits, and the district judge froze all assets they controlled pending a final decision...
